About Françoise Guéritte

Françoise Guéritte is a scholar working on Molecular Biology, Organic Chemistry, Biochemistry, Pharmacology and Oncology, having authored 138 papers that have together received 4.3k indexed citations. Recurring topics across this work include Traditional and Medicinal Uses of Annonaceae (39 papers), Alkaloids: synthesis and pharmacology (25 papers), Cancer Treatment and Pharmacology (22 papers), Natural product bioactivities and synthesis (21 papers), Chemical synthesis and alkaloids (20 papers), Microtubule and mitosis dynamics (15 papers), Phytochemistry and Biological Activities (15 papers) and Synthetic Organic Chemistry Methods (14 papers). The work is most often cited by research in Pharmacology (762 citations), Biochemistry (552 citations), Organic Chemistry (2.1k citations), Toxicology (112 citations) and Pharmacology (475 citations). Françoise Guéritte has collaborated with scholars based in France, Vietnam and Malaysia. Frequent co-authors include Olivier Baudoin, Daniel Guénard, Marc Litaudon, Audrey Herrbach, Pierre Potìer, Nicole Langlois, Sylviane Thoret, Yves Langlois, Joëlle Dubois and Michèle Césario. Their work appears in journals such as Journal of Natural Products, Planta Medica, Phytochemistry, Journal of Medicinal Chemistry and Organic Letters.
